Queen Cutlery & Friends

Knives have been made at the factory of Queen Cutlery Company of Titusville Pennsylvania for over 100 years. It is arguably the oldest and last American Cutlery that truly continues to produce knives in the same way as they were produced there when the factory opened in 1902. The factory’s first tenant was the Schatt & Morgan Cutlery Company: Queen Cutlery Company displaced Schatt & Morgan there in 1933. Queen City Cutlery Company first began to produce knives in 1918 around the end of the First World War, incorporated in 1922, and shortened their name to “Queen Cutlery Company” in January of 1946.  Purchased by Daniels Family Cutlery Corporation on September 18, 2012

Ken Daniels, owner and C.E.O. of Queen Cutlery of Titusville PA. is announcing, just two years after finalizing the purchase of Queen Cutlery a recent major production equipment investment. Daniels indicated that the equipment was received on the 18th of September and the instillation is currently on going. “The equipment was purchased to streamline the production process but more importantly to eliminate the issue of back orders” said Daniels. Daniels went on to say that this production equipment will make quality control much easier, more reliable and a less time consuming task to properly manage. Queen Cutlery is anticipating that this new production addition will likely produce 6 to 8 additional jobs by as early as the first of the year 2015.
